That's what happened, almost exactly, to my Aunt's 03 with around 158k miles on it. The shop replaced the transmission case, and "rebuilt" the componants out of the old one, and then installed it into a new case... 6k miles later, it lost 4th gear and the check transmission light was flashing... Had codes for the shift solonoid... The shop huffed and puffed about how it's got electrical gremlins and a blinker bulb could cause that and bla bla bla. They removed the transmission, and upon disassembly, found the 4th gear band had failed (showed me broken parts, but they had tool marks so who knows if it broke upon disassembly or in service)... Picked it up 3 weeks later (after being told it would be done by the end of the day, for about 2 weeks running) 8 miles later, exact same symptoms. no 4th gear flashing check transmission light, and codes for solonoid... More huffing and puffing. Some vulgartitys exchanged. Left truck and keys with explicit instructions to not call until it can make a 20 mile drive successfully. Another month later, get called and say the shift solenoid failed. That's weird....... Hmmmmmmmm..... They replaced it, and it's been fine for the last 200 miles.

Kinda wonder if the shift solonoid malfunctioning caused the 4th gear band to overheat, disconnect, and exit the transmission case assembly... But hey, what do I know. "Your just some young buck who thinks you know more than me. I have probably forgotten more than you will ever know"
